Output ef6ed580897719cc6f2640fad3cd4459df46d4a3b3d269e11e752ed8b07ce1a5:0

value
1951072
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7631118a66dc6d655866554fcf9452ff166a9370 OP_EQUAL
address
3CTxSX83DE5PRuBSfWWyNqLgk72djiYGmi
transaction
ef6ed580897719cc6f2640fad3cd4459df46d4a3b3d269e11e752ed8b07ce1a5
spent
true